Is Tidal Worth It Over Spotify?

Tidal is a music streaming service that has recently become quite popular, thanks to its high-quality audio and exclusive content. It is an excellent option for those who are looking for an alternative to Spotify.

The main difference between Tidal and Spotify is the sound quality. Tidal offers lossless audio which means that its tracks are uncompressed and retain all their original detail. This makes it perfect for audiophiles who appreciate higher-quality sound. It also has the most extensive HiFi catalogue of any streaming service, with over 50 million tracks in CD-quality.

Another major benefit of Tidal is its exclusive content.

The platform offers access to special live performances, music videos, interviews, and other content that isn’t available anywhere else. This content can be streamed in HD audio quality, giving you an even better listening experience.

Tidal also has a unique feature called “TIDAL X”, which allows users to access tickets to special events hosted by their favorite artists. These events often include exclusive performances and experiences that cannot be found on any other streaming service.

The downside of Tidal is that it’s more expensive than Spotify Premium. Its premium subscription costs $19.99 per month compared to the $9.99 per month charged by Spotify Premium.

Conclusion:

Overall, Tidal is a great streaming service for those who appreciate superior sound quality and exclusive content from their favorite artists. However, it may not be worth it for those on a budget who are looking for an affordable alternative to Spotify Premium.
